Syllabus

Course overview and goals

Seminars, discussions, research for books and/or technical papers of the research field at the laboratory of the academic supervisor.

Course description and aims

To obtain specialist skills, skill to recognize the essential problem, practical skill, problem solving skill, critical discussion skill, and documentation skill by the instruction of academic supervisor.
